What Did Tom Homan Do as ICE Director?
Tom Homan took over as ICE Director on January 30, 2017, and left on June 29, 2018. He focused on enforcing immigration laws. His background in law enforcement and experience with the Immigration and Naturalization Service shaped his approach.
During his time, Homan’s duties expanded. He pushed for strict immigration policies. This included the “zero tolerance” policy, which caused many family separations at the border.

Background and Qualifications
Tom Homan’s background shows a strong start in law enforcement. He was born on November 28, 1961, in West Carthage, New York. He got an associate degree in criminal justice and a bachelor’s degree from SUNY Polytechnic Institute.
He started working in immigration enforcement in 1984. He moved up the ranks, becoming executive associate director of Enforcement and Removal Operations under President Barack Obama in 2013. This experience prepared him well for his role as ICE Director.

Major Actions and Policies Implemented
ICE arrested more people under Homan’s leadership. In the first four months of the Trump administration, over 41,000 arrests were made. This was a 38% increase from before.
Homan wanted to be quick and effective. He used raids and targeted operations to catch those seen as threats.
Controversial Immigration Strategies
Homan was also involved in the “zero tolerance” policy. This policy caused a lot of debate, mainly because it separated families at the border. Critics said it was too harsh, but supporters believed it was needed to stop illegal immigration.
Homan believed in strict immigration laws. He wanted to protect America and keep it safe.
